Additional Equipment:
This boat has been well maintained while at sea and everything mechanical is fine tuned. The current captain has been with this vessel for years and knows every inch of this boat. All of the woodwork on the boat use to be varnished and kept up with regularly until it became a research vessel. Since then it was finished and then painted over, which could easily sanded and restored to its former glory.
Certain areas have been rearranged for research studies. Part of the dinning area now has several work stations set up instead of seating. In the captains cabin there is ample amount of room that have since been used for scientific refrigeration storage, as seen in the pictures.
